logo

Output 363092439d9edec4e851e5411a1ca03bef1defa48d72625a56ddbf2e85a4fc85:1

value
528556608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e784d24ae06e567302dc5e62f5d9931ba89c905 OP_EQUAL
address
331XVuusdt2SihUhyGZkeH93TkxBtLM1Eo
transaction
363092439d9edec4e851e5411a1ca03bef1defa48d72625a56ddbf2e85a4fc85